I have kinda of a dumb question here. I'm not sure which ply I should go with or what that really means. Should I go with 4 ply or 6ply and what is the difference?

Evan
10-25-2001, 07:48 PM
6 ply is made for X country woods riding while 4 ply is better for all round riding. Ply rating is thickness or puncture resistant. 6 ply is really tough and not likely to have sidewall punctures. Also 6ply has less body roll which could be good or bad depending on riding style. hope this is some help

I have Holeshots XC's all the way around on my 400ex and my Warrior. I like em alot. I ride on mostly dirt, rocks, mud, and gravel. They do the job in most any conditions. Don't forget the Douglas .190 aluminum wheels to go with them. Much lighter than the stock steel wheels.

On my 400ex: front 22-7-10
rear 20-11-9
